Managed Facebook security settings is crucial to maintain your safety.
Facebook is one of the most widely used social media platforms, but it also presents risks when it comes to data privacy. Without the right settings, strangers, advertisers, and even cybercriminals can access your personal information. Here are three crucial steps to take control of your Facebook privacy and keep your data secure.
One of the easiest ways to protect your data is by updating your privacy settings. Many users don’t realize that Facebook’s default settings often allow a wider audience to see their activity than intended.
When posting updates, ensure you use the audience selector to choose who can view your content. Opt for “Friends” instead of “Public” to keep your posts private. Additionally, you can create custom friend lists to share posts selectively.

Many third-party apps request access to your Facebook data, often more than necessary. It’s essential to review these permissions and remove any apps you no longer use.
If an app no longer serves a purpose or requires excessive access, click “Remove” to disconnect it. For necessary apps, adjust their permissions to limit data access to only what is needed.

Even with strict privacy settings, your account can still be vulnerable to hackers. Strengthening your security settings is crucial in protecting sensitive data.

Hackers often use leaked passwords from data breaches to access multiple accounts. Change your Facebook password every few months and ensure it is unique. A strong password should include:
✔ At least 12 characters
✔ A mix of uppercase, lowercase, numbers, and symbols
✔ No easily guessable information (like your name or birthdate)
✔ Try creating a memorable phrase instead of just random words
For added security, use a password manager to generate and store strong passwords safely. If offered, Google’s Strong password generator works well.
Taking control of your Facebook privacy is essential in today’s digital world. By adjusting your settings, managing third-party permissions, and strengthening your account security, you can significantly reduce the risk of data breaches and unauthorized access. Stay proactive and review your settings regularly to keep your personal information safe.
